Naoki Kenji, better known for his ambient releases on Elektrolux, tries his hand at atmospheric drum 'n' bass on TOZAI. And while the music is pleasant enough (like the jazz in outer space of "Cyber Spies"), the general niceness really lends itself towards blandness, and Kenji doesn't quite overcome this. "Spaceship Earth" utilitizes samples from the moon landing -- a techno cliché at this point. So do we need further launch countdowns on "Discovery Launch?" "Dimension" lets the rhythm get a little more aggressive, but nothing that would get you too worked up. Alas.
